Baby left home alone three weeks

A TWO-YEAR-OLD girl left alone for nearly three weeks while her mother was in jail survived by eating mustard, ketchup, rice and raw pasta, police said.

The toddler was watching cartoons when found by her father, said police in Jacksonville, Florida. She was suffering from malnutrition and was being treated in hospital yesterday.

Dakeysha Lee, 22, was charged with child abuse because she failed to let anyone know that her daughter was alone in her apartment when she was jailed on September 10 on unrelated charges.

Ogden Lee, who is separated from the girl’s mother, said he talked to her by phone at the jail on Sunday and she said their daughter was with neighbours.

When he got into the apartment, the youngster had dragged food and toys into her mother’s bedroom and was lying in a baby’s bathtub. She was covered with dried ketchup, Lee said.

“She grabbed me and wouldn’t let go of me,” Mr Lee said.

“It is really a miracle how good a shape my daughter is in. I don’t know how she did it.”

The child was recovering from malnutrition yesterday and the hospital said she was in good condition.

“She’s sitting up in the bed and laughing and playing with the nurses,” said hospital spokesman David Foreman.

Mr Lee said he had been trying to contact the mother for two weeks and did not learn until Sunday that she was in jail for assault and theft

The little girl had been left alone since her mother was jailed on September 10 for aggravated assault and petty theft. The mother was charged on Monday with child abuse, and was being held yesterday on $20,000 bond.

Dakeysha Lee was represented by the public defender's office on the original charges, but it has not been assigned the child abuse case. Her appointed attorney was not immediately available for comment.
